MEMORANDUM OPINION1

Appellant Joshua Eric Townley timely filed a motion for new trial and a

notice of appeal from two judgments convicting him of sexual assault of a child.

See Tex. R. App. P. 21.4(a), 26.2(a)(2). The trial court subsequently timely

granted Townley’s motion for new trial. See Tex. R. App. P. 21.8(a). The

granting of a motion for new trial restores the case to its position before the

1 See Tex. R. App. P. 47.4. former trial. See Tex. R. App. P. 21.9(b). Accordingly, on our own motion, we

dismiss these appeals as moot.
